NB. I often get emails from folk starting "I have a Valco/Supro/National/Dobro amp model 51"..... Although the plate on the back of post-war amps usually said something like 'Valco, Chicago, 51' The Chicago 51 actually refers to the postal address of the company and is not a model number.
